How they compare

WB: Small States currently reports 4,271 against 9 in Georgia, a difference of 4,262.

That makes WB: Small States's figure about 474.6 times Georgia's.

Across all 25 years both countries report, WB: Small States has been ahead every year.

Georgia ranks 110th and WB: Small States ranks 108th of 210 countries.

WB: Small States has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
